Mobile mapping is relatively accurate, with an intermediate accuracy that drops between earthbound and airborne LiDAR. Whenever it's carried out, the GPS, INS, and automobile wheel sensors aid in tracking the positional data regarding the mapping sensing units in addition to the vehicle.

The leading mobile mapping systems consist of the Leica Pegasus, the Trimble MX50, the Lynx H2600, the Reigl VMY-2, and the Mosaic Viking.
